Amazon to become more expensive as state governments crack down on sales tax.

Quote:Online retail giant Amazon to charge sales tax in Louisiana

Online retailer giant Amazon will begin charging sales tax Jan. 1 on sales in Louisiana, the company announced Monday morning.

An Amazon spokesperson told WDSU in a brief statement that "Amazon will begin collecting sales tax in Louisiana on January 1, 2017," adding to the growing list of states in which orders placed on amazon.com will include a sales tax.

Amazon was responsible for 30 percent of the cyber weekend revenue this year, according to a report from Fortune. The online retailer dominates the arena.

Amazon might not remain an online-only experience. The company is testing its first Amazon Go store in Seattle, a grocery store model in which shoppers scan their Amazon app as they enter.

I'm bumping this thread to continue my reign of love for Swanson Vitamins.

(11-06-2016 12:36 PM)redbeard Wrote:  Supplements - Swanson Vitamins. Zelcorpion got me turned onto Swanson because they're a medium sized, family run business that sells vitamins at orthomolecular doses and does not produce products with artificial sweeteners. Not only do they sell their name brand products, but they sell NOW, Jarrow, Source Naturals, and all kinds of other brands. The price listed is generally higher than Amazon, but they ALWAYS send me coupons via email. Every other day it's 20% this, free shipping that, so it's very easy to make large discounted orders that are on par if not cheaper than Amazon.

I've learned that they sell many of the niche hippie products I would previously buy from Amazon, including:

-Fluoride-Free Toothpaste

-Incense for sex

-Nubian Heritage Black Soap - recommended by GLL, this is the shit for skincare. Swanson carries the bar and the liquid, which I use for travel.

-Hyaluronic Acid, great for the preventing face wrinkles

-Curry powder - I buy by the pound for chili

-Barlean's Greens

-Wild Planet Sardines in Marinara - a daily staple of mine. At $2.79 a tin these are still beat out by the Amazon 12 pack ($2.08/tin), but that's only 25% off. With the right Swanson coupon you can match or beat this price.

-ACV - They carry 32 oz of Bragg's for $5.54 and their own brand for $4.99. Most of my grocery stores sell it for $5.99, which isn't much, but I'm a cheap bastard. I also use ACV when I have to tip the scale to get free shipping or additional savings. You can always have more, this stuff never goes bad.

-Coconut Oil - their own brand rivals Costco prices and is EXTRA virgin, while Costco's is only virgin.
